Bohan Reviews (215 KP) rated Us (2019) in Movies
May 8, 2019
Lupita N'yongo (1 more)
Social Commentary
While his inspirations for the film are evident, Jordan Peele was able to craft a film that feels original. The story bends, twists, and turns, but you never get the impression that it doesn't know where it's going.

Griffin (480 KP) rated Dominion in Tabletop Games
Dec 14, 2018
Lots of potential strategies. (2 more)
Can feel amazing when you get the perfect turn off.
Fun to figure out which combination of new mechanics work well together.
Feels like it lacks theme at times. (2 more)
Attack Cards can ruin the game for certain people.
Limited replayability without expansions.
The Traditional Deck Builder.
